#bd36fa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bd36fa is composed of 74.1% red, 21.2% green and 98%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.4% cyan, 78.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 281.3 degrees, a saturation of 95.1% and a lightness of 59.6%. #bd36fa color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6cff with #7b00f5. Closest websafe color is: #cc33ff.

#bd36fa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#bd36fa has RGB values of R:189, G:54, B:250 and CMYK values of C:0.24, M:0.78,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 12400378.

Hex triplet bd36fa #bd36fa
RGB Decimal 189, 54, 250 rgb(189,54,250)
RGB Percent 74.1, 21.2, 98 rgb(74.1%,21.2%,98%)
CMYK 24, 78, 0, 2
HSL 281.3°, 95.1, 59.6 hsl(281.3,95.1%,59.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 281.3°, 78.4, 98
Web Safe cc33ff #cc33ff
CIE-LAB 52.242, 79.162, -71.612
XYZ 39.558, 20.361, 92.283
xyY 0.26, 0.134, 20.361
CIE-LCH 52.242, 106.747, 317.867
CIE-LUV 52.242, 38.46, -117.93
Hunter-Lab 45.123, 77.524, -89.672
Binary 10111101, 00110110, 11111010

Shades and Tints of #bd36fa

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#07000a is the darkest color, while #fcf5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#bd36fa

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#99959b is the less saturated color, while #bd36fa is the most saturated one.
